Stargazing in New York can be difficult. We’ve got a lot of big cities filled with bright lights and the light pollution makes it hard to see the stars. Many people don’t know that one of the best observatories in the country is located right here in New York. The little town of Frewsburg is tucked away in the southeast corner of the state and it’s home to the Martz-Kohl Observatory. The observatory is an educational site that frequently hosts nearby college classes. However, you don’t have to be a university student to get in on the fun. The observatory also hosts weekly open nights where anyone can come in and use the equipment to get a glimpse at the night sky!
